Artificial Intelligence (AI) is changing the logistics market by maximizing procedures and enhancing effectiveness. Via anticipating analytics, demand projecting, and route optimization, AI is aiding companies simplify their processes, lower costs, and boost customer contentment. This short article discovers the different means AI is being integrated right into logistics and highlights real-world examples of its influence.

Proactive Analytics

1. Proactive Upkeep: AI-driven predictive analytics permits logistics companies to expect equipment failures prior to they occur. By examining information from sensors embedded in automobiles and equipment, AI can anticipate when upkeep is needed, stopping breakdowns and reducing downtime. For example, DHL uses predictive upkeep to maintain its fleet operational, lessening disruptions and guaranteeing prompt deliveries.
2. AI aids in forecasting inventory demands by checking out past sales data, market trends, and seasonal changes. This ensures that storage facilities are provided with appropriate products when required, decreasing excess inventory and lacks. As an example, Amazon uses AI to predict inventory needs throughout its substantial selection of warehouse, ensuring timely and efficient order handling.
3. Accurate forecast of demand is important for preparing logistics successfully. By making use of AI versions to analyze large datasets, firms can foresee future demand and make necessary changes to their logistics procedures. This results in far better appropriation of resources and enhanced client complete satisfaction. As an instance, UPS makes use of AI modern technology to expect demand for its shipment solutions, enabling them to change staffing degrees and automobile jobs to suit projected needs.

Course Enhancement

1. Dynamic Routing: AI algorithms can optimize delivery routes in real-time, considering web traffic problems, climate, and various other variables. This brings about lowered fuel consumption, shorter delivery times, and lower operational expenses. FedEx utilizes AI-powered path optimization to improve its shipment effectiveness, making sure plans are supplied promptly while decreasing prices.
2. Smart Lots Administration: Expert system plays an important function in improving cargo allocation within delivery vehicles, assuring optimum use area and exact weight distribution. This innovative approach not only boosts the variety of distributions per path however likewise reduces the strain on vehicles, therefore lengthening their life-span. A significant example is XPO Logistics, which leverages AI to refine its load planning procedure, causing improved shipment speed and lowered operational expenses.
3. Independent Cars: AI plays an important role in the advancement of independent automobile innovation, providing potential to change the area of logistics. Self-driving trucks and drones, controlled by AI, have the capacity to operate constantly, resulting in decreased labor expenditures and faster shipment times. Waymo and Tesla are dealing with developing independent vehicles, and Amazon is explore delivery drones in order to improve the performance of last-mile shipments.

Enhancing Customer Satisfaction

1. AI encourages logistics firms to provide tailored experiences by taking a look at client preferences and activities. These tailored experiences can encompass individualized shipment routines, favored distribution choices, and individualized interaction. For example, AI-powered chatbots employed by firms such as UPS and FedEx provide clients with instantaneous updates and customized support, which boosts the general customer trip.
2. Improved Precision: The application of AI in logistics enhances accuracy by automating tasks and analyzing information with accuracy, causing enhanced distribution precision, reduced occurrences of lost plans, and enhanced customer fulfillment. DHL employs AI to boost the precision of its sorting and distribution procedures, guaranteeing that bundles are successfully supplied to their designated receivers without any difficulties.
3. Improved Interaction: AI-driven devices facilitate far better communication with consumers by supplying real-time tracking and aggressive notifications concerning delivery standings. This transparency constructs count on and maintains clients educated, resulting in greater complete satisfaction degrees. For example, Amazon's AI-powered distribution radar permits clients to track their orders in real-time and obtain updates on their shipment standing.
